On Mon, 18 Apr 2005, Warner Losh wrote:
>   Modified files:
>     sys/pci              if_dc.c
>   Log:
>   Fix newer Xircom CBE2-100 cards that were reporting
>           dc0: MII without any PHY!
>   We have to enable the connection to the MII first.  Doing so fixes the
>   problem cards without breaking the older, working cards.

Thanks!  This also fixes the RBE-100 cards and therefore fixes a problem
I've had for over three years...
